javadoc jobs, controller docker blessing

Change-Id: I991348880a54191568109d1f2fbea9c45260346c
Signed-off-by: Lusheng <lji@research.att.com>
diff --git a/jjb/dcae/apod-analytics.yaml b/jjb/dcae/apod-analytics.yaml
index 54491ee..ebfcf8e 100644
--- a/jjb/dcae/apod-analytics.yaml
+++ b/jjb/dcae/apod-analytics.yaml
@@ -32,6 +32,9 @@
           script: |
             /bin/bash \
                 './dcae-apod-buildtools/scripts/script-apod-analytics-daily-release.sh'
+      - '{project-name}-{stream}-stage-site-java':
+          site-pom: 'pom.xml'
+          trigger-job: '{project-name}-{stream}-daily-release-2scm-mvn-script'
       - '{project-name}-{stream}-verify-2scm-mvn-script':
           mvn-goals: 'clean install'
           script: |
diff --git a/jjb/dcae/collectors-ves.yaml b/jjb/dcae/collectors-ves.yaml
index 3f09c48..e8ab1da 100644
--- a/jjb/dcae/collectors-ves.yaml
+++ b/jjb/dcae/collectors-ves.yaml
@@ -33,6 +33,9 @@
               deployAtEnd=true
           script: |
             bash ./docker-build.sh release
+      - '{project-name}-{stream}-stage-site-java':
+          site-pom: 'pom.xml'
+          trigger-job: '{project-name}-{stream}-daily-release-scm-mvn-script'
       - '{project-name}-{stream}-merge-scm-mvn-script':
           # job specific
           mvn-goals: 'clean deploy'
diff --git a/jjb/dcae/dcae-controller-analytics.yaml b/jjb/dcae/dcae-controller-analytics.yaml
index 9c2f020..306122f 100644
--- a/jjb/dcae/dcae-controller-analytics.yaml
+++ b/jjb/dcae/dcae-controller-analytics.yaml
@@ -10,6 +10,11 @@
       - '{project-name}-{stream}-{subproject}-verify-java'
       - '{project-name}-{stream}-{subproject}-merge-java'
       - '{project-name}-{stream}-{subproject}-release-version2-java-daily'
+      - '{project-name}-{stream}-stage-site-java':
+          site-pom:
+            'dcae-analytics-cdap-common-model/pom.xml'
+          trigger-job:
+            '{project-name}-{stream}-{subproject}-release-version2-java-daily'
 
     project: 'dcae/controller/analytics'
     stream:
diff --git a/jjb/dcae/dcae-controller.yaml b/jjb/dcae/dcae-controller.yaml
index 17fe421..1475e37 100644
--- a/jjb/dcae/dcae-controller.yaml
+++ b/jjb/dcae/dcae-controller.yaml
@@ -6,7 +6,9 @@
       - '{project-name}-{stream}-verify-java'
       - '{project-name}-{stream}-merge-java'
       - '{project-name}-{stream}-release-version2-java-daily'
-      - '{project-name}-docker-image-blessing'
+      - '{project-name}-{stream}-stage-site-java':
+          site-pom: 'pom.xml'
+          trigger-job: '{project-name}-{stream}-release-version2-java-daily'
 
     project: 'dcae/controller'
     stream:
diff --git a/jjb/dcae/dcae-inventory.yaml b/jjb/dcae/dcae-inventory.yaml
index cd6088d..65f357b 100644
--- a/jjb/dcae/dcae-inventory.yaml
+++ b/jjb/dcae/dcae-inventory.yaml
@@ -7,6 +7,9 @@
       - '{project-name}-{stream}-verify-java'
       - '{project-name}-{stream}-merge-java'
       - '{project-name}-{stream}-release-version-java-daily'
+      - '{project-name}-{stream}-stage-site-java':
+          site-pom: 'pom.xml'
+          trigger-job: '{project-name}-{stream}-release-version-java-daily'
 
 
     project: 'dcae/dcae-inventory'
diff --git a/jjb/dcae/dcae-operation-utils.yaml b/jjb/dcae/dcae-operation-utils.yaml
index a2bf656..ea91ef8 100644
--- a/jjb/dcae/dcae-operation-utils.yaml
+++ b/jjb/dcae/dcae-operation-utils.yaml
@@ -10,6 +10,11 @@
       - '{project-name}-{stream}-{subproject}-verify-java'
       - '{project-name}-{stream}-{subproject}-merge-java'
       - '{project-name}-{stream}-{subproject}-release-version2-java-daily'
+      - '{project-name}-{stream}-stage-site-java':
+          site-pom:
+            'operation-utils/pom.xml'
+          trigger-job:
+            '{project-name}-{stream}-{subproject}-release-version2-java-daily'
 
     project: 'dcae/operation/utils'
     stream:
diff --git a/jjb/dcae/dmaapbc.yaml b/jjb/dcae/dmaapbc.yaml
index 8d75fbd..d057d02 100644
--- a/jjb/dcae/dmaapbc.yaml
+++ b/jjb/dcae/dmaapbc.yaml
@@ -28,6 +28,9 @@
               deployAtEnd=true
           script: |
             bash ./script-dmaapbc-docker-build.sh release
+      - '{project-name}-{stream}-stage-site-java':
+          site-pom: 'pom.xml'
+          trigger-job: '{project-name}-{stream}-daily-release-scm-mvn-script'
       - '{project-name}-{stream}-merge-scm-mvn-script':
           mvn-goals: 'clean deploy'
           script: |